用户痛点分析
某上市银行在数字化转型过程中,面临核心系统自动化流程管理三大难题:跨部门流程版本冲突导致3次重大数据丢失(2022年Q2审计报告)、新版本自动化脚本上线后引发日均8.2次生产异常(内部系统日志)、多分支机构并行测试时突发性能瓶颈(服务器监控截图)。传统人工管理存在流程变更响应周期长达72小时、灰度流量控制缺失等问题。
解决方案架构
1. 企业级版本控制引擎
集成影刀RPA自研的工作流引擎2.3版本,实现:
- 脚本版本戳(Git-like commit ID):
20231108-BankCore-Ver01 - 环境隔离策略:测试/预发/生产三套独立容器集群
- 智能依赖分析:自动检测35类潜在冲突项(数据库连接池、API密钥等)
2. 灰度发布控制台
关键指标配置示例: ```yaml
灰度发布策略配置(企编云工作流管理后台)
流量控制: 灰度比例: 20% # 基于用户属地划分 回滚阈值: 3次/5分钟 质量监控: 等待事件: 账户余额同步、征信数据核验 异常级别: 黄色(1分钟内恢复)→ 红色(自动回滚) ```
实操部署步骤
步骤1:建立版本库
在影刀RPA工作流平台创建"金融核心系统"专属仓库,配置:
- 版本命名规范:
YYYYMMDD-SystemName-Version - 依赖项自动同步:监控12个外部API的版本变更(如支付清算接口V2.1→V2.2)
- 攻击代码扫描:集成阿里云威胁情报API进行实时检测
步骤2:灰度流量配置
以上海、北京、广州三地分支机构为例:
- 基于GPS定位划分区域灰度组(GPS定位误差≤500米)
- 设置初始灰度流量为15%(对应200台测试终端)
- 根据实时错误率动态调整(公式:
灰度涨幅 = 1 - (错误率/阈值))
步骤3:监控看板部署
在Power BI中搭建自动化看板,关键监控项: | 监控维度 | 核心指标 | 预警阈值 | |----------|-------------------------|---------------| | 性能 | 处理时长P99 | > 3.2s(红色)| | 数据 | 错误类型分布 | >5%异常类型 | | 安全 | 接口调用频率 | >8000次/分钟 |
金融行业改造实录
案例:某城商行核心对账系统升级
痛点溯源
- 2023年Q1因版本冲突导致对账差异超120万笔(审计报告节选)
- 传统"全量测试"模式使系统停机达18小时(运维日志)
实施流程
- 版本解耦:将原单流程拆分为21个子流程(图1:拆分前后对比)
- 分阶段灰度:
- 第一阶段(3天):仅覆盖北京地区200台终端(目标用户10%) - 第二阶段(2周):按地域分批次扩展(上海→广州→成都)
- 异常熔断机制:
- 红色预警触发自动回滚(累计执行3次) - 黄色预警暂停新流量(错误率>5%时)
效果验证
| 指标 | 改造前(2022) | 改造后(2023Q3) | |--------------|----------------|------------------| | 版本冲突率 | 23.7% | 1.2% | | 系统可用性 | 99.1% | 99.98% | | 异常处理时效 | 4.2小时 | 22分钟 | | 年度运维成本 | 287万元 | 153万元 |
(图1:城商行对账流程版本拆分示意图,包含灰度流量控制模块)
技术实现要点
- 多环境隔离:
- 使用影刀RPA自研的容器化部署(Kubernetes+Docker) - 每个环境配置独立数据库连接(图2:多环境拓扑结构)
- 智能回滚策略:
- 建立变更影响图谱(图3:依赖关系拓扑) - 自动回滚触发条件: - 连续5分钟错误率>15% - 系统吞吐量下降40% - 审计日志出现版本不一致
- 安全加固措施:
- 部署影刀RPA的鉴权中台(API调用频次限制为2000次/分钟) - 关键操作需经3重认证(生物识别+密钥轮换+U盾验证)
本地化部署优势
通过企编云"全国本地部署"方案,在上海、深圳、杭州等金融重镇实现:
- 数据传输延迟<50ms(本地缓存节点)
- 灰度流量按城市分级控制(图4:地域化灰度策略)
- 部署响应时间压缩至4小时内(本地IDC机房)
该方案已覆盖全国87家中小型金融机构(2023年Q4数据)
(注:实际发布需补充图1-4的流程图、数据对比图表、架构拓扑图等可视化内容,此处仅作示例)